The 338 Federal arrived in 2006 as a joint project between Federal Cartridge and Sako, built on the proven 308 Winchester case necked up to accept .338-inch bullets. The concept was straightforward: deliver more terminal energy than the 308 Winchester in a short-action package without stepping up to a full-length magnum. The result is a cartridge that pushes 180 to 210-grain .338 bullets at velocities between 2,600 and 2,830 fps, generating muzzle energies approaching 3,200 ft-lbs – substantially more than the 308 Winchester while fitting the same short-action rifles and magazines.

The 338 Federal fires .338-inch diameter bullets, the same bore as the 338 Winchester Magnum and 338 Lapua Magnum. The wider bore compared to standard 30-caliber cartridges gives 338-diameter bullets higher sectional density at equivalent weights, which translates directly into deeper penetration and better energy transfer on heavy game – the core argument for this cartridge over the 308 Winchester and 30-06 Springfield.

The tradeoff is trajectory. Lower BC values typical of .338 bullets at these velocities produce a more arc-like flight path than 6.5mm or 7mm alternatives with equivalent muzzle energy. The 338 Federal is a short to medium-range heavy-hitting cartridge – its strengths play out inside 400 yards, where its energy advantage over smaller bores is decisive and its trajectory deficit is manageable. Core External Ballistics

The four loads used throughout this article cover the practical weight range for the 338 Federal. Muzzle velocities reflect what a 22-inch barrel produces with standard factory loads.

LoadBullet WeightMV (fps)BC (G7)Muzzle Energy (ft-lbs)
Barnes TTSX180 gr2,8300.2113,198
Hornady Interlock200 gr2,6600.2723,143
Federal Trophy Copper200 gr2,6400.2723,096
Nosler Partition210 gr2,6000.2653,151

The muzzle energy figures for all four loads exceed 3,000 ft-lbs – well above the elk energy threshold and in the same tier as the 300 Winchester Magnum with 180-grain loads. The 338 Federal’s energy advantage over smaller-bore short-action cartridges like the 308 Winchester (typically ~2,600 ft-lbs muzzle) is approximately 500 to 600 ft-lbs at the muzzle – meaningful for large, tough game where penetration and energy transfer determine outcomes.

The 180-grain Barnes TTSX has the lowest G7 BC of the four at 0.211, a consequence of the TTSX’s all-copper construction requiring a shorter, blunter ogive than lead-core designs at equivalent weight. This produces significantly more wind drift and trajectory arc beyond 300 yards than the heavier loads. For shots inside 300 yards, the velocity advantage compensates; beyond that, the 200 and 210-grain loads with better BCs are more efficient downrange performers.


Bullet Drop to 1,000 Yards (100-Yard Zero)

All data assumes a 100-yard zero, 59°F, sea level, and a 1.5-inch sight height. The original version of this article presented drop values that were positive at 200 yards with a stated 100-yard zero – a physically inconsistent dataset that has been corrected in the tables below.

Range (Yards)180gr TTSX (in)200gr Interlock (in)200gr Trophy Copper (in)210gr Partition (in)
1000000
200-3.0-3.4-3.5-3.6
300-12.0-13.5-13.8-14.2
400-28.5-32.0-32.8-33.8
500-55.0-62.0-63.5-65.5
600-94.0-107.0-109.5-113.0
700-150.0-171.0-174.5-180.0
800-226.0-258.0-263.0-271.5
900-328.0-374.0-381.0-393.0
1,000-463.0-530.0-540.0-557.0

Inside 200 yards, all four loads drop only 3 to 3.6 inches below point of aim – negligible for a center-mass hold on any big game animal. At 300 yards the correction is 12 to 14 inches, which is at the lower edge of the vital zone on elk and requires a deliberate holdover or dialed elevation. This is the range where the 338 Federal’s arc-like trajectory first becomes a practical field consideration.

At 400 yards, drops range from 28.5 to 33.8 inches – more than 2.5 feet of correction needed. That is manageable for a shooter with a verified 400-yard zero or known dial data, but it leaves no margin for ranging error. A 50-yard overestimate at 400 yards puts the hit nearly 10 inches high; a 50-yard underestimate drops it more than 5 inches low. Precise ranging is essential at 400 yards and beyond with this cartridge.

The data is extended to 1,000 yards for reference, but the 338 Federal has no practical hunting application at those distances – both energy and trajectory make shots past 500 yards inappropriate. The drop figures at 700 yards and beyond are informational only.


Wind Drift (10 mph Full-Value Crosswind)

Range (Yards)180gr TTSX (in)200gr Interlock (in)200gr Trophy Copper (in)210gr Partition (in)
1000.60.50.50.5
2002.62.02.02.0
3006.24.64.64.5
40011.88.68.68.4
50019.814.414.414.1
60030.522.122.121.6
70044.532.032.031.3
80062.044.144.143.2
90083.558.858.857.5
1,000109.576.076.074.5

The wind drift numbers show a sharp divide between the 180-grain TTSX and the three heavier loads. At 400 yards in a 10 mph crosswind, the TTSX drifts 11.8 inches versus 8.4 to 8.6 inches for the 200 and 210-grain loads – a 3.4-inch gap that is meaningful on a deer with a 10-inch vital zone. At 500 yards that gap widens to nearly 6 inches. The TTSX’s low G7 BC of 0.211 is the cause: despite starting fastest of the four loads, it spends more time decelerating in the wind.

The 200-grain Hornady Interlock and 200-grain Federal Trophy Copper show identical wind drift values throughout the table because they share the same G7 BC at the same muzzle velocity – a correct result, not a copy-paste error. The 210-grain Partition drifts marginally less at every distance due to its slightly higher sectional density.

Inside 300 yards in a 10 mph crosswind, even the least wind-efficient load – the 180-grain TTSX – drifts only 6.2 inches, which is within a center-mass hold on deer and manageable on elk with a slight correction. The 338 Federal is realistically a 300-yard cartridge in all field conditions, and a 400-yard cartridge in calm to light-wind conditions with the heavier loads.


Velocity Retention

The expansion threshold for most cup-and-core hunting soft points is 1,800 fps; bonded bullets like the Federal Trophy Bonded and Hornady Interlock expand reliably to around 1,600 fps; all-copper designs like the Barnes TTSX down to approximately 1,500 fps.

Range (Yards)180gr TTSX (fps)200gr Interlock (fps)200gr Trophy Copper (fps)210gr Partition (fps)
02,8302,6602,6402,600
1002,5722,4472,4292,394
2002,3282,2452,2282,196
3002,0982,0532,0372,007
4001,8821,8701,8561,827
5001,6811,6971,6841,657
600~1,496~1,533~1,521~1,496

The velocity data confirms that inside 400 yards, all four loads are above 1,800 fps and will expand reliably with any hunting bullet design. The 180-grain TTSX, despite its higher starting velocity, crosses below 1,800 fps at approximately 430 yards due to its lower BC. The heavier loads hold above 1,800 fps to approximately 420 to 450 yards.

At 500 yards, the 200 and 210-grain loads are still above 1,600 fps – within the expansion floor for bonded designs. The 210-grain Partition at 1,657 fps at 500 yards will still mushroom, but energy at that distance is approaching the bottom of the elk threshold. The practical ceiling for reliable bullet performance aligns closely with the energy ceiling: 400 yards is the natural limit where both energy and expansion are consistently adequate.

All loads remain supersonic well past 700 yards, so stability is not a constraint at any hunting distance.


Energy Retention

The thresholds: 1,000 ft-lbs for deer, 1,500 ft-lbs for elk and moose.

Range (Yards)180gr TTSX (ft-lbs)200gr Interlock (ft-lbs)200gr Trophy Copper (ft-lbs)210gr Partition (ft-lbs)
03,1983,1433,0963,151
1002,6412,6612,6212,671
2002,1652,2382,2022,252
3001,7591,8721,8411,878
4001,4161,5531,5311,557
5001,1301,2781,2581,282
6008961,0441,0281,048
700704848835853
800548684673688
900423548539552
1,000323437430441

The original energy table showed three loads – the 180gr TTSX, 200gr Interlock, and 200gr Trophy Copper – with identical energy values at 600 through 1,000 yards (1,060 / 870 / 710 / 580 / 475 ft-lbs for all three). That is a copy-paste error: bullets with different velocities, masses, and BCs cannot produce identical energy at every distance. The corrected table above reflects proper calculations for each load.

For deer, the 1,000 ft-lbs threshold is exceeded by all four loads well past 500 yards – the 338 Federal is more than adequate for deer at any range within its practical shooting envelope. For elk and moose, the 1,500 ft-lbs standard is the more relevant benchmark:

  • 180gr TTSX: ~390 yards
  • 200gr Interlock: ~420 yards
  • 200gr Trophy Copper: ~415 yards
  • 210gr Partition: ~420 yards

The 338 Federal meets the elk energy standard to approximately 400 yards with the heavier loads – which aligns with the practical shooting ceiling for this cartridge based on trajectory and wind drift. Inside 300 yards it delivers 1,750 to 1,878 ft-lbs with the 200 and 210-grain loads, providing a 17 to 25 percent margin above the elk minimum that gives hunters meaningful insurance on angled shots through heavy bone.


Terminal Performance Profiles

Hornady Interlock

The Hornady Interlock uses a mechanical ring between jacket and core to prevent separation during expansion. In gel at 338 Federal impact velocities, it expands to 1.4 to 1.6 times its original diameter and penetrates 16 to 20 inches, with weight retention in the 75 to 85 percent range. The wide .338-inch expanded diameter combined with its penetration depth produces one of the most lethal wound profiles in the standard hunting bullet category.

For the 338 Federal, the 200-grain Interlock is the most practical all-around hunting load for deer and elk inside 350 yards. It is widely available, cost-effective, and performs consistently on broadside and quartering-away shots through the vitals. On elk shoulder shots at close range the front core can fragment somewhat aggressively; for tough angles on large game, the Nosler Partition or Barnes TTSX are more reliable choices.

Best application: Deer and elk at 75 to 350 yards. The most practical value option for the 338 Federal.


Federal Fusion

The Federal Fusion uses an electrochemical bonding process to fuse the lead core to the copper jacket, preventing separation even at extreme impact velocities. In gel it expands to a broad, flat mushroom and penetrates 16 to 22 inches with weight retention consistently above 90 percent – higher than most standard bonded bullets. The wide expanded diameter and deep penetration make it one of the most reliably lethal hunting bullets available at standard price points.

For the 338 Federal, the Fusion in 200-grain delivers exceptional terminal performance on deer and elk inside 325 yards. Its bonded construction makes it more forgiving of angled shots than the Interlock – the core does not separate on shoulder bone, and the bullet continues driving to vitals even after encountering heavy resistance. For hunters who regularly shoot across varying angles and cannot guarantee a perfect broadside presentation, the Fusion’s margin for error is superior to plain soft points.

Best application: Deer, elk, and black bear at 50 to 325 yards. Best choice when shot angle predictability is low.


Remington Core-Lokt

The Remington Core-Lokt is a cup-and-core soft point with a tapered jacket that locks the lead core in place during expansion. In gel it mushrooms consistently to 1.3 to 1.5 times original diameter and penetrates 16 to 20 inches with weight retention in the 65 to 75 percent range – solid performance for a standard cup-and-core design.

In the 338 Federal, the Core-Lokt 200-grain is a reliable, widely available deer and elk load inside 300 yards. It lacks the bonded construction of the Fusion or the monolithic integrity of the TTSX, which makes it less suited to steep angles on large elk or bear where bullet failure through heavy bone is a risk. For hunters pursuing deer in timber where shots stay inside 200 yards, it is a cost-effective, dependable choice that has proven itself on generations of whitetail.

Best application: Deer and large deer at 50 to 300 yards. A dependable traditional choice for woodland hunting.


Barnes TTSX

The Barnes TTSX is an all-copper monolithic bullet that expands via four petalizing petals at impact velocities as low as 1,500 fps, retaining virtually 100 percent of its original weight. In gel at 338 Federal velocities it drives 20 to 26 inches with a wide, consistent permanent wound channel and full petal retention. The all-copper construction eliminates any risk of jacket-core separation regardless of impact angle or bone encountered.

For the 338 Federal, the 180-grain TTSX is the lead-free hunting option and the strongest choice for close-range bear and hog hunting where complete bullet integrity on heavy bone is critical. Its lower BC compared to the lead-core options means it is best suited to shots inside 350 yards, where its velocity advantage partially compensates for its trajectory deficit. Beyond that distance, the 200-grain Interlock or Partition are more efficient choices from a trajectory and wind drift standpoint.

For hunters in California or other lead-free zones, the TTSX is the primary viable choice for the 338 Federal on all game.

Best application: Bear, hogs, and large deer at 50 to 350 yards. Essential for lead-free hunting zones.


Nosler Partition

The Nosler Partition in 210-grain is the premium hunting bullet in the 338 Federal lineup. Its dual-core design – expanding front section separated from the solid rear core by a copper partition – ensures that the rear portion retains mass and drives deep regardless of what the front half encounters. In gel, the Partition penetrates 18 to 24 inches with consistent mushrooming and near-complete rear-core weight retention.

At the 338 Federal’s velocity level, the 210-grain Partition is the strongest choice for elk, moose, and large black bear inside 400 yards. The cartridge’s relatively moderate velocity compared to full magnums means the Partition’s front core expands at a controlled rate rather than fragmenting violently, leaving the solid rear section fully intact for maximum penetration depth. On bulls elk in the shoulders, that rear core driven by 3,000+ ft-lbs at the muzzle will reach vitals from angles that would stop a standard soft point.

Best application: Elk, moose, and large bear at 50 to 400 yards. The top recommendation for large, tough North American game.


Practical Range Recommendations

The 338 Federal’s strengths – large bore energy, excellent penetration, short-action convenience – are most fully realized inside 350 yards. Beyond that range, trajectory and wind drift demand corrections that increase shot difficulty, while energy margins on elk narrow toward the threshold minimum.

Whitetail and mule deer: The 338 Federal is overpowered for deer by standard energy benchmarks – it delivers more than 2,200 ft-lbs at 200 yards, more than double the deer minimum. For hunters who own the rifle for elk or bear use and take deer as a secondary species, any of the four loads is entirely adequate to 400 yards. The Hornady Interlock or Federal Fusion are the most cost-effective choices for deer.

Elk: The 338 Federal meets the 1,500 ft-lbs elk standard to approximately 400 yards with the 200 and 210-grain loads. That is the honest ethical ceiling – at 400 yards the margin above 1,500 ft-lbs is 31 to 57 ft-lbs, which is thin. Inside 300 yards the margin is 250 to 378 ft-lbs, which is where this cartridge truly excels on elk. The Nosler Partition 210-grain is the top recommendation; the Federal Fusion 200-grain is a strong alternative.

Moose: Inside 300 yards with the Partition or TTSX. Moose require the deepest penetration of any North American big game – a bull moose hit through the shoulder needs a bullet that will not stop short of the vitals. The Partition’s dual-core and the TTSX’s monolithic construction are the appropriate choices. The 338 Federal’s energy is more than adequate inside 300 yards on moose; bullet selection is the critical variable.

Black bear: Inside 300 yards with the TTSX or Partition. Black bear require deep penetration through heavy muscle and potential shoulder-on angles, and the 338 Federal handles this application authoritatively with the right bullets. The all-copper TTSX is the most reliable choice for bear given its complete structural integrity at all impact velocities the 338 Federal generates.

FAQ

How does the 338 Federal compare to the 308 Winchester?

The 308 Winchester launches 180-grain bullets at roughly 2,620 fps with approximately 2,745 ft-lbs of muzzle energy. The 338 Federal launches 200-grain bullets at 2,660 fps with approximately 3,143 ft-lbs – roughly 400 ft-lbs more energy at the muzzle, maintained proportionally downrange. The 308 Winchester has better long-range trajectory due to higher-BC .308-inch bullets available in its weight class, but the 338 Federal delivers meaningfully more energy on impact at all distances. For hunters who primarily pursue deer inside 300 yards, the 308 Winchester is more than adequate. For elk and moose hunters in a short-action rifle, the 338 Federal’s energy advantage is a meaningful practical benefit.

Is the 338 Federal adequate for elk?

Yes, inside 400 yards with 200 or 210-grain controlled-expansion bullets. The cartridge meets the 1,500 ft-lbs elk standard at that distance with the Nosler Partition and Federal Fusion. Inside 300 yards it delivers 1,750 to 1,878 ft-lbs – a comfortable margin above the threshold and enough energy to anchor elk cleanly with good shot placement. For elk hunting in timber and moderate-range country, the 338 Federal is a fully capable and efficient choice.

Why does the 180-grain TTSX drift so much more than the 200-grain loads?

The Barnes TTSX in 180-grain .338 caliber has a lower G7 BC than the lead-core 200-grain designs – approximately 0.211 G7 versus 0.265 to 0.272 for the Interlock and Partition. All-copper bullets require a different ogive geometry than lead-core bullets at equivalent weight, which typically results in lower BC for the monolithic design. Despite starting faster at 2,830 fps, the TTSX’s lower BC means it decelerates faster and spends more time in the wind. At 400 yards the drift gap versus the best loads is nearly 3.5 inches – significant for shots on game in crosswind conditions.

What is the recoil of the 338 Federal?

From a typical 8-pound short-action rifle, the 338 Federal generates approximately 22 to 25 ft-lbs of free recoil energy – noticeably more than the 308 Winchester at roughly 15 ft-lbs, but substantially less than the 338 Winchester Magnum at 35+ ft-lbs. Most hunters find the 338 Federal’s recoil fully manageable for extended range sessions, which is one of its practical advantages over heavier .338 magnums for guides and hunters who shoot significant round counts in practice.

What powders work best for handloading the 338 Federal?

The 338 Federal’s case – essentially a 308 Winchester with a larger neck – works best with medium-burn-rate powders. Hodgdon Varget is the most widely cited choice and produces excellent velocity and consistency with 180 to 200-grain bullets. IMR 4064 and IMR 4895 are well-documented alternatives across the full weight range. Alliant Reloder 15 and Hodgdon H4895 offer consistent performance with 200 to 210-grain loads. Hodgdon CFE 223 has shown good results in some published data for lighter 180-grain loads. Always start 10 percent below the published maximum charge and work up carefully – the 308-derived case produces quick pressure signals that make load development straightforward.

What primers does the 338 Federal use?

Large rifle primers are standard. The CCI 200 and Federal 210 are the most commonly cited in published load data. The Federal GM210M match primer is a popular upgrade for handloaders seeking improved consistency. Magnum primers are not needed for most 338 Federal loads – the medium-burn-rate powders used in this cartridge ignite reliably with standard large rifle primers. Some handloaders working with ball powders in cold conditions may choose the CCI 250 magnum primer for insurance, but it is not a routine requirement.
